Abstract
A liquid-ejecting apparatus includes a tray having a hole, a mark section provided in an area adjacent to the hole, a boundary section located between the hole and the mark section, a sensor detecting the boundary section, and a controller executing control of liquid ejection based on liquid ejection data. The liquid-ejecting apparatus determines a reference position in the hole on the basis of the boundary section and ejects liquid on the basis of information including the reference position.
